This is a SOURCES SOUGHT NOTICE to identify U. S. Small Business Administration (SBA) Certified HUBZONE small business firms capable of providing professional architectural and engineering services required to support the U. S. Coast Guard?s shore facility planning system. The contract shall cover the United States; however, the main area will be the facilities located in fifteen states throughout the Great Lakes Region and the Mid-Atlantic states from the northern border of New Jersey to the northern border of South Carolina including the District of Columbia. Work includes, but is not limited to the following: (1) Coast Guard organizational space requirements lists; (2) Existing facilities condition assessments; (3) Planning proposals in accordance with current Coast Guard instructions; (4) Facility and special studies; (5) GIS studies using the CG ArcGIS software suite for CG sites; (6) Coast Guard facility master plans in accordance with accepted professional planning procedures; (7) Problem statements in accordance with current Coast Guard instructions; (8) Coast Guard project cost estimates including life-cycle cost analysis and total ownership costs; (9) Digitized maps and building plans in accordance with U. S. Army Corps of Engineers, Tri-Service Spatial Data Standards; (10) Cultural resource studies including Section 106 National Register eligibility determinations and HABS/HER studies/documentation; (11) Preparation of environmental documentations to include Categorical Exclusion determinations, Environmental Assessments, and Environmental Impact Statements in accordance with current NEPA doctrine; (12) Economic/Housing market studies; (13) Land surveys, cadastsral maps and real estate summary maps; (14) Technical reports, studies, site investigations, and programming for CG housing and community facilities projects; (15) Socio-economic analysis in support of Regional Strategic Assessments; (16) Statistical analysis of Coast Guard activities including regression analysis and linear programming; (17) Landscape plans including plant specifications for various climates; (18) Multimedia presentations of projects; (19) AutoCad 2002 (and updates consistent with CG operating environment. (Format shall be in compliance with the published CE-CADD standards). The NAICS for this project is 541330 with a Small Business Size Standard of $4.0 million.
